The Fagus Factory in Alfeld was designed by Walter Gropius, who later founded the Bauhaus. Designed in 1910 and notable for the innovative use of vast glass panels, it is considered to be the earliest modernist architecture of the 20th Century. The factory establishes several major fundamental aspects of modern functionalist architecture of the 20th century.
